#f09c4f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f09c4f is composed of 94.1% red, 61.2%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35% magenta, 67.1%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 28.7 degrees, a saturation of 84.3% and a lightness of 62.5%. #f09c4f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ff9e with #e13900. Closest websafe color is: #ff9966.

#f09c4f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f09c4f has RGB values of R:240, G:156, B:79 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.35, Y:0.67,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15768655.
